Alert Details
A Severe Thunderstorm Warning (SVR) has been issued by the National Weather Service in Memphis TN. The alert is effective from June 1, 2026 at 9:06 AM CDT until June 1, 2026 at 10:00 AM CDT.
Affected Areas
The warning covers Henry County, eastern Obion County, and Weakley County in west Tennessee. Impacted locations include Martin, Union City, Paris, Fulton, Paris Landing State Park, Dresden, South Fulton, Greenfield, Gleason, Troy, Kenton, Sharon, Cottage Grove, Latham, Clayton, Routon, Palmersville, Puryear, Hazel, and Woodland Mills.
What You Should Do
Residents should move to an interior room on the lowest floor of a building for protection.
Expected Conditions
At 9:05 AM CDT, severe thunderstorms were located along a line extending from 9 miles northeast of Mayfield to near Fulgham to near Hickman, moving east at 40 mph. Hazards include 60 mph wind gusts and quarter size hail.
